Hernadez (735 Yeats Victoria, BC)...& dog poop.





My friend Byron took me for a quick lunch today at this weird and random Mexican place that straddles the hallway of a mini-mall on Yeats. We ordered beef borritos from one side of the mall and, after receiving a card with a random Spanish word printed on it, took our place in the seemingly ad-hoc seating arrangement on the other side. The burritios, and all of their fare, is served on butchers paper. I had to hunt down utensils and napkins on the other side of the void...no condiments are offered. The burritos, served on hand made corn tortilla with locally raised, pasture fed beef, are the best in the city...no arguments. They also offer mini tacos which seem to be the most ordered dish...I think its something ridiculous like 5 for $5. Go...i promise no disappointments.
